The Chaldean numerology number of Aangsuman is 2.
Aangsuman is a boy name.
Aangsuman has its origin in Sanskrit.
Aangsuman is pronounced as /AANG-soo-mun/.
Aangsuman has 3 syllables.
Aangsuman has an akshara count of 5, calculated from its Devanagari spelling.
